EQIX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review

967 of the 6,340 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Equinix (EQIX)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$62.6B — down 12% from $71.4B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 111 funds closed out of EQIX and 80 opened new positions — a net loss of 31 holders — while 348 trimmed existing stakes and 400 added.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$567M. The largest seller was Edgewood Management, cutting an estimated $868M.
